Industrial gutter repair services involve inspecting, maintaining, and restoring large or complex gutter systems on commercial and industrial properties. These services typically address issues such as damaged or rusted gutters, leaks, sagging sections, and clogged or blocked downspouts. Skilled contractors evaluate the condition of the entire gutter system, identify problem areas, and perform necessary repairs to ensure proper water flow and prevent further damage. The goal is to restore the gutters’ functionality, helping property owners protect their buildings from water-related issues.
Many common problems that industrial gutter repair services help solve include overflowing gutters, water pooling around the foundation, and corrosion or deterioration of metal components. Over time, exposure to the elements can cause gutters to weaken, crack, or detach from the building. Additionally, debris buildup can lead to blockages, causing water to spill over and potentially damage roofing, walls, or landscaping. Addressing these issues promptly with professional repair services can extend the lifespan of the gutter system and reduce the risk of costly repairs to the property’s structure.

The overview below groups typical Industrial Gutter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Minor gutter repairs such as patching leaks or fixing loose brackets typically cost between $150 and $400. Many routine maintenance j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the work needed.
Mid-Size Repairs - More involved repairs like replacing sections of gutter or fixing drainage issues usually range from $400 to $1,200. These projects are common for homeowners needing partial repairs without full replacement.
Gutter Cleaning and Maintenance - Professional cleaning services often cost between $100 and $300, with many projects landing in the middle of this range. Larger or more frequent cleaning jobs can reach higher costs.
Full Gutter Replacement - Replacing an entire gutter system can range from $1,500 to $5,000 or more, depending on the size of the property and materials chosen. Larger, more complex projects tend to be at the higher end of this scale.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of gutter damage can local contractors repair? Local contractors can handle a variety of gutter issues including leaks, sagging, clogs, and damaged or missing sections.
How do I know if my gutters need repair? Signs that gutters require repair include water overflowing, visible cracks or holes, sagging gutters, and persistent leaks during rain.
Are gutter repairs necessary for maintaining building integrity? Yes, properly functioning gutters help prevent water damage to the building’s foundation, walls, and landscaping.
What materials are commonly used for gutter repairs? Common repair materials include sealants, gutter patches, replacement sections, and brackets or hangers to secure gutters properly.
Can local contractors handle different types of gutter systems? Yes, experienced service providers can repair various gutter types such as aluminum, vinyl, steel, and copper gutters.
